The Job

TuneCore is looking for a results-driven Artist Account Growth Specialist with a focus on client conversion and revenue generation. The Artist Account Growth Specialist will focus on engaging and growing relationships with existing TuneCore artists, helping them maximize their growth and explore new opportunities within our platform. In this role, you’ll be responsible for identifying, engaging, and converting high value artists into TuneCore’s account management program, and TuneCore Accelerator program, ensuring they experience seamless and impactful music distribution services through our artist development program.

You will actively drive sales by identifying new opportunities, building strong relationships with potential clients, and successfully onboard them to the success program and their catalog to the TuneCore platform. Working closely with the Artist Success and Support teams and other internal departments, you’ll secure high-value and high potential accounts, ensure their successful onboarding, and contribute to their ongoing success with TuneCore’s digital distribution platform.

The ideal candidate will be highly motivated, thrive in a fast-paced environment, and have a proven track record in sales and client acquisition, ideally within the music, entertainment, or tech industries.

You will be in a client-facing role that encompasses the following responsibilities:

Lead Generation & Sales Development: Identify and qualify existing and new high-value and high potential TuneCore artists through targeted outreach, networking, and research.

Client Acquisition: Engage with prospective clients, present TuneCore’s services, and convert leads into paying customers.

Sales Process Management: Manage the full sales cycle from lead generation to deal closure, ensuring a seamless transition from sales to onboarding.

Relationship Building: Build strong, long-term relationships with key decision-makers at independent record labels, independent artists, and other stakeholders in the music industry to foster growth and retention.

Collaboration with Cross-Functional Teams: Work closely with the Artist Success and Support, Marketing, and Operations teams to develop tailored sales pitches, marketing materials, opportunities and sales strategies that meet the needs of target clients.

Sales Reporting & Analytics: Track and report on sales activities, including lead conversion rates, revenue generation, and account performance. Analyze sales data to refine strategies and optimize results.

Onboarding Support: After closing sales, collaborate with the Artist Success/Support team to ensure smooth onboarding and ensure clients are set up for success with TuneCore’s platform and services.

Market & Industry Insights: Stay current on industry trends, competitor offerings, and emerging music distribution technologies to better address client needs and drive sales strategies.

Qualifications
Sales Experience: 3 years of proven success in sales, preferably in the music industry, digital services, or tech. Experience in customer acquisition and closing deals is a must.

Client Acquisition Focus: Strong track record of building and converting leads into customers, particularly in B2B or B2C environments.

Excellent Communication Skills: Exceptional verbal and written communication abilities with the confidence to pitch TuneCore’s services to a wide range of potential clients.

Tech-Savvy: Highly proficient with CRM software (e.g., Salesforce, Zendesk), sales enablement tools, and digital content management platforms. Ability to quickly adapt to new technologies.

Sales Motivation & Goal-Oriented: Self-starter with a results-driven mindset and the ability to meet and exceed sales quotas consistently.

Problem-Solving & Objection Handling: Ability to handle objections and find creative solutions that meet clients’ needs while closing sales.

Collaborative Team Player: Comfortable working across different teams (Sales, Marketing, Artist Success/Support) to optimize client engagement and ensure successful outcomes.

Industry Knowledge: Understanding of the digital music distribution space, streaming platforms, and challenges faced by independent artists. Familiarity with music metadata and industry trends is a plus.
